The European Council adopted the European Pact on Immigration and Asylum, which expresses the commitment of the European Union and its Member States to conduct a fair, effective and consistent policy for dealing with the challenges and opportunities which migration represents.

The Pact will henceforth form the basis, for the Union and its Member States, of a common immigration and asylum policy, guided by a spirit of solidarity between Member States and cooperation with third countries.

This common policy must be founded on proper management of migratory flows, in the interests not only of the host countries but also of the countries of origin and of the migrants themselves.
